Rapaki Wahine Whakamaumahara: Memories of the Rapaki Branch Maori Women's Welfare League as Told to Dr. Libby (Elizabeth) Plumridge

Rapaki Wahine Whakamaumahara: Memories of the Rapaki Branch Maori Women's Welfare League as Told to Dr. Libby (Elizabeth) Plumridge more books like this

by Elizabeth Plumridge, Libby Plumridge (Elizabeth)

For women living in the then isolated rural settlement of Rapaki, on Banks Peninsula, in the middle of the 20th century, the Maori Women's Welfare League was a godsend. League meetings provided an opportunity for women to meet other women - Maori and Pakeha - within their own community and further afield and develop skills that assisted their ...

Women and education in Aotearoa

Women and education in Aotearoa more books like this

by Sue Middleton

This work comprises a collection of essays on the contemporary educational experience of girls and women. It covers issues such as: gender equity and school charters; the writing of feminist educational research; Maori women in education; girls and mathematics; women in educational administration; and gender-inclusive school curricula.
